Finance Review Summary — Warranty Costs

Quick heads-up as you settle in: warranty spend on the Meridex V2 pump line ran about 40% over plan this quarter. Root cause looks like a faulty seal batch from our Draventon plant, and field replacements in the Kellsworth region have been pricier than modelled. Provisions have been topped up, but margins on the whole Meridex family are now under review. We've captured the fallout in next quarter's forecast already. The confidential note on our forward business plans follows directly below.

board note of hawep-tahag: The steering committee signed off on a budget of $426.4 million for Project Raliel.

Handover: Nightly Search Reindex (Quillfeather)

Tarun, handing the reindex job over to Mirela ahead of my rotation off. The nightly run against the Quillfeather catalog index has been stable for three weeks; the only flake was the Tuesday run that hit a shard timeout and self-recovered on retry. Alerting goes to the search-ops channel. Batch sizes were retuned last sprint, so don't revert them. The current values the job runs with are as follows.

deployment values, hahof-kajep:
[gilox]
team = fenion
access_code = ac_db9541
host = gilox.torvahq.corp
port = 5672
owner = tamax.ulawyn
peer = fenvan.ordinsoft.local

LEADERSHIP REVIEW BRIEF — Varntide Works

Capacity at the Drelmouth plant is at 94%. Options: add a third shift or commission Line 4 by Q3. Third shift is cheaper near-term; Line 4 unlocks the Kestrel order book. Sales leads: hold new volume commitments above 12k units/month until this is decided. Decision expected at Thursday's review. The confidential direction from the executive group follows below.

board note of tawip-fajop: Lamwynix Holdings is in early talks to buy Tammirax Works for about $473.8 million. The Istax launch date is November 23, and nothing goes to the press before then. Legal wants the Aldielek Partners term sheet countersigned before May 19.

## Further Reading

Want to dig deeper into the Harrowlink gateway? The plugin SDK docs cover payload schemas, retry semantics, and how telemetry frames get batched off tractors with spotty coverage. There's also a neat simulator for testing without real equipment. For architecture diagrams and the full wire-protocol spec, head over to the internal page below.

dashboard of bagep-taguf = https://vault.nelvrodata.internal/ticket